    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about Yonsei University Graduation 2023

    When is the Yonsei University graduation ceremony in 2023?

    The Yonsei University graduation ceremony date varies from year to year. Keep an eye on official announcements from Yonsei University, typically found on their website, and through your department. Emails and university publications are key. Typically graduation is around the end of February or the beginning of March, but stay updated!
